Looks like Samus Aran, the sexy armor-clad, alien blasting hero may be headed to the big screen. Director John Woo has optioned the rights to make a Metroid movie. Though its a little early to get excited (its been optioned before without anything happening), having a big-name director, like Woo, talking about it makes it seem like somethings going to happen. I don't know if I should get hyped up, or terrified that they'll butcher the franchise....
